The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ith is a specific expert who handles automotive security systems, consisting of locks, keys, and keyless entry systems. Unlike property locksmiths, who concentrate on home security, car locksmiths are trained to work specifically with cars. They have a deep understanding of car lock systems and are geared up with the tools and knowledge essential to handle a large range of concerns, from simple key replacements to more complex issues like immobilizer system malfunctions.
Solutions Provided by Car Locksmiths
Car locksmith professionals provide a range of services to make sure that drivers can rapidly and securely restore access to their automobiles. Here are some of the most common services they offer:
Key Duplication
- Emergency Key Cutting: If you lose your car keys, a car locksmith can quickly cut a brand-new key based on the existing one or a code.
- High-Security Key Duplication: Many modern-day automobiles use high-security keys with transponders. An expert locksmith can duplicate these keys, ensuring they work with your car's security system.
Lockout Assistance
- Non-Destructive Entry: When you are locked out of your car, a locksmith can open it without triggering damage to the locks or the vehicle.
- Trunk and Glove Box Unlocking: Locksmiths can also help with unlocking trunks and glove boxes, which can sometimes be particularly challenging.
Key Programming
- Transponder Key Programming: Many new cars and trucks need transponder keys, which need to be programmed to the vehicle's computer. A car locksmith can program these keys to ensure they work effortlessly.
- Key Fob Programming: If your key fob stops working, a locksmith can reprogram it or provide a brand-new one that operates properly.
Ignition and Lock Repair
- Ignition Repair: Over time, the ignition can break, leading to concerns with starting the car. Locksmith professionals can detect and repair ignition problems.
- Lock Cylinder Repair: If your car's door locks are harmed or malfunctioning, a locksmith can repair or replace the lock cylinders.
Key Extraction
- Broken Key Removal: If a key breaks off in the lock, a locksmith can carefully extract the broken piece to prevent more damage.
** immobilizer System Troubleshooting **
- Immobilizer System Reset: If your car's immobilizer system stops working, a locksmith can help reset it, permitting the vehicle to begin again.
How to Choose a Reliable Car Locksmith
When you need the services of a car locksmith, it's essential to pick a trustworthy and skilled professional. Here are some ideas to help you make the best choice:
- Check Credentials: Ensure the locksmith is certified and certified. Lots of states need locksmith professionals to be licensed, and professional companies provide certifications that can indicate a locksmith's expertise.
- Read Reviews: Look for online reviews and reviews from previous consumers. This can offer you insight into the locksmith's reliability, speed, and quality of service.
- Request References: If possible, request recommendations from pals, household, or associates who have actually used car locksmith services before.
- Confirm Insurance: Make sure the locksmith is insured. This safeguards you in case of any accidental damage to your vehicle throughout the service.
- Compare Prices: Get quotes from numerous locksmith professionals to ensure you are getting a fair price. While the most affordable choice may be tempting, it's frequently better to choose a locksmith with a good credibility and reasonable rates.
Steps to Take When You Are Locked Out
If you discover yourself locked out of your car, follow these steps to deal with the situation successfully:
- Stay Calm: Panic can cloud your judgment. Take a deep breath and evaluate the situation.
- Examine All Doors and Windows: Sometimes, you might have left another door unlocked or the window a little open.
- Call a Friend or Family Member: If you have a spare key, a pal or relative may be able to bring it to you.
- Contact Roadside Assistance: Many auto insurance plan and car producers use roadside help, which can consist of lockout services.
- Find a Reputable Car Locksmith: If the above choices are not offered, get in touch with a professional car locksmith. Provide them with as much details as possible, such as the make and design of your car, the kind of lock, and any security functions.
FAQs About Car Locksmiths
Q: Can a car locksmith open a car without causing damage?A: Yes, a professional car locksmith is trained to open car doors and trunks using non-destructive techniques. They use specialized tools and techniques to avoid harmful your vehicle.
Q: How long does it take for a car locksmith to arrive?A: The arrival time can differ depending on the locksmith's accessibility and your location. The majority of locksmith professionals intend to get here within 30 to 60 minutes, but in emergency situations, they may have the ability to reach you quicker.
Q: Are car locksmiths pricey?A: The expense of car locksmith services can vary based upon the kind of service and the complexity of the lock. Basic key duplications may be reasonably low-cost, while more intricate services like programming transponder keys can be more pricey. It's a great concept to get a quote before continuing.
Q: Can a car locksmith program a key fob?A: Yes, car locksmith professionals can program key fobs. They have the essential equipment and expertise to ensure that your key fob works correctly with your vehicle's security system.
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?A: If you lose your car keys, the initial step is to get in touch with a car locksmith. They can cut a brand-new key and program it if required. In the meantime, if you have a spare key, keep it in a safe place, such as a lockbox in your home or with a trusted good friend.
Q: Are car locksmiths offered 24/7?A: Many car locksmith professionals provide 24/7 emergency situation services. This is particularly crucial for those who discover themselves locked out at odd hours. Make certain to verify the locksmith's availability when you call.
Q: Do car locksmiths deal with all types of cars?A: Yes, expert car locksmith professionals are trained to deal with a wide variety of vehicles, including vehicles, trucks, SUVs, and bikes. They are geared up with tools and knowledge to manage both modern-day and older lorries.
The Importance of Regular Maintenance
While car locksmith professionals can provide solutions when you are locked out or have a key-related concern, routine upkeep of your car's locks and security systems can avoid a lot of these problems. Here are some suggestions for maintaining your car's locks:
- Lubricate Locks: Use a lubricant like silicone spray to keep your car's locks moving efficiently. This can prevent wear and tear and minimize the danger of keys breaking in the lock.
- Check Key Fobs: Replace the batteries in your key fobs frequently to ensure they work effectively. Many key fobs have a low battery sign.
- Store Keys Safely: Keep your car keys in a safe and available place. Think about utilizing a key safe or offering a spare key to a trusted pal or member of the family.
- Check Locks Periodically: Regularly inspect your car's locks for signs of wear or damage. If you notice any issues, have them dealt with by a professional locksmith.
